WebAug 11, 2011 · The less common type is a result of lactose intolerance. As you may know, lactose intolerance is the body's inability to digest the sugars from milk (or any dairy product) and can lead to bad breath, gas, cramps, diarrhea and bloating. The news source suggested taking a diagnostic test to find out how much hydrogen is on one's breath. WebMar 5, 2024 · People with lactose intolerance are unable to fully digest the sugar (lactose) in milk. As a result, they have diarrhea, gas and bloating after eating or drinking dairy products. The condition, which is also called lactose malabsorption, is usually harmless, but its symptoms can be uncomfortable. Too little of an enzyme produced in your small ...
WebWhich vegetable is known to cure bad breath? Basil, Parsley, and Other Leafy Greens. Eating a tasty salad with probiotic yogurt-based dressing is a winning recipe for fresh breath. Herbs like parsley and basil contain polyphenols, micronutrients found in plant-based foods, which naturally eliminate powerful food odors like garlic.
